What is a Building Management System (BMS)?
A Building Management System (BMS), also known as a Building Automation System (BAS), is a centralized control system used to monitor and manage a building’s various mechanical and electrical equipment, such as heating, ventilation, air conditioning (HVAC), lighting, and security systems. The goal of a BMS is to improve efficiency, reduce energy consumption, and enhance the safety and security of the building.
How Does a BMS Work?
A BMS connects different systems within a building, allowing for centralized control. These systems communicate with each other through a network of sensors, controllers, and interfaces, providing real-time data to operators and automated control to adjust systems accordingly. The BMS uses this data to monitor conditions, optimize energy use, and, importantly, enhance building security.
How Can a BMS Improve Building Security?
1. Enhanced Access Control
One of the most crucial aspects of building security is managing who can enter and exit the premises. A BMS allows for seamless integration with access control systems like card readers, biometric scanners, and keypads. This enables building managers to set access levels for different individuals or groups and restrict access to sensitive areas.
For instance, employees may have access to their office floors but be restricted from entering secure areas such as server rooms or vaults. Additionally, real-time monitoring can help identify unauthorized access attempts or unusual activity, triggering immediate responses like lockdowns or alerts.
2. Real-Time Surveillance Monitoring
Another way a BMS enhances security is by integrating with security cameras and surveillance systems. These cameras, connected to the BMS, can be monitored and controlled remotely. Building managers can access live feeds, review recordings, and receive alerts if unusual activity is detected.
Some advanced BMS setups even use AI-powered cameras to detect specific threats, such as unauthorized persons loitering near restricted areas. With BMS integration, security personnel can act quickly to prevent incidents before they escalate.
3. Centralized Alarm System
A BMS integrates various alarm systems, including fire alarms, intrusion alarms, and gas leak detectors. The system can trigger automatic responses when certain thresholds are reached. For example, if a fire is detected, the BMS can immediately activate fire suppression systems, unlock emergency exits, and alert security staff and emergency responders.
Furthermore, BMS can integrate with local authorities to send alerts or notifications in case of a break-in or emergency, ensuring rapid responses to any security threats.
4. Emergency Response Coordination
When an emergency occurs, quick action is essential. A BMS improves emergency preparedness by integrating security systems with emergency lighting, evacuation routes, and fire alarms. This system can automatically unlock doors or activate emergency lighting during a power failure, ensuring safe and secure evacuation for all occupants.
In addition, a BMS can automate emergency notifications, ensuring that building managers, security teams, and emergency personnel are notified promptly, which significantly reduces response time in crises.

How Does a BMS Integrate with Other Building Systems for Security?
1. HVAC System Integration
A surprising way that a BMS impacts security is through the integration of HVAC systems. For instance, in a high-security facility, the BMS can trigger the HVAC system to increase airflow or adjust the temperature in the event of a security threat, ensuring that dangerous gases or smoke are ventilated immediately. The system can also shut off ventilation in the event of a chemical leak or fire, reducing the spread of harmful substances.
2. Lighting Control
Lighting plays a significant role in security. A BMS can control lighting systems to ensure that both indoor and outdoor areas are well-lit during the night, discouraging potential intruders. Automated lighting systems can also adjust based on time of day or activity, ensuring that lights are turned off when not in use, thus preventing energy wastage.
3. Energy Management
A BMS’s energy management system can also contribute to security by monitoring energy usage patterns. If there’s an unusual spike in energy consumption (perhaps from a security breach or unauthorized equipment use), the system can trigger alerts, giving security teams a heads-up.
Do’s and Don’ts for Using a BMS to Improve Security
Do’s:
- Regularly update and maintain BMS software to ensure its security features work effectively.
- Train security personnel on how to use the BMS system for optimal performance.
- Set up real-time alerts for unauthorized access, system malfunctions, or suspicious activities.
- Ensure cybersecurity measures are in place to protect the BMS from hacking or data breaches.
Don’ts:
- Ignore system integration issues, as uncoordinated systems can cause security vulnerabilities.
- Leave the BMS unattended for long periods. Regular monitoring is essential to ensuring security.
- Delay necessary updates or upgrades to the BMS, as outdated systems may not provide adequate protection.
